Improve usability of date selection in calendar inputs

Users want faster and more flexible ways to select dates, especially when entering historical or distant years, so they can avoid repetitive month-by-month navigation and complete data entry more efficiently. Problem / Pain: Users find it time-consuming to select dates far in the past or future when they can only navigate month by month using arrow controls. For example, selecting a historical year requires many repeated clicks, which slows down data entry and creates frustration. Impact / Benefit: Improving date input flexibility would make it faster and easier for users to set accurate record dates. This would reduce manual effort, improve data entry efficiency, and reduce user frustration when working with historical or non-recent dates. Example use case: A user needs to set a record date in a metadata field to a historical year (e.g., 1960). Instead of clicking through many months, they can directly enter the date or use a faster selection method. Idea source: User feedback Vote for this idea if this need is relevant to you as well.
